It’s been a while since I’ve made a thread, but I believe I have a suggestion that the Realmeye website could really use. The idea is:

Public Tag Icons on {Usernames} guild page and profile.

Am I the only person who is absolutely tired of wondering who to sell items and keys too?

While there is a red icon marking multi tagged scammers on the Realmeye trade pages,
there is physically no way to tell if a person has a scammer tag on their guild page or their unhidden profiles.

I would appreciate and suggest that the Realmeye website has scammer icons visible on these pages, and also an icon for good merchants too. I think really though the best way to tell if a person is a likely scammer, would be to see who puts the tag on them. Now a concern in the past has been, clean traders having scammer tags and falsely confusing people, However if there was a way we could see what player tags who for a reason, I think people in general could figure out if they actually are or not. I also believe a new forum thread for providing evidence of scammers would be helpful, with any false videos posted simply being deleted by moderators or regulars in the community. Also if players were recorded scamming then it would be easy to identify scammers and knowing that they do.

This is just a small feature that would encourage safer trading, and safer exchange of key selling.
Having the red scammer icon being seen on guild and player profiles would be helpful.
Having a Good Merchant icon would be nice as well, maybe a green icon to indicate a trusted trader.
I also suggest hovering over an icon that shows the amount of scammer/good merchant tags a player has.
Lastly suggesting that public lists can be seen of every player with a unhidden profile. showing all tags listed by players.
